60% chance within 48 hours for 96L at 8PM EDT on August 23rd
Posted by Chris in Tampa on 8/23/2010, 7:39 pm
"A BROAD AREA OF LOW PRESSURE ASSOCIATED WITH A TROPICAL WAVE LOCATED
ABOUT 350 MILES SOUTHEAST OF THE CAPE VERDE ISLANDS CONTINUES TO
SHOW SIGNS OF ORGANIZATION.  THIS SYSTEM COULD BECOME A TROPICAL
DEPRESSION DURING THE NEXT DAY OR TWO AS IT MOVES WESTWARD OR
WEST-NORTHWESTWARD AT ABOUT 15 MPH.  THERE IS A HIGH CHANCE...60
PERCENT...OF THIS SYSTEM BECOMING A TROPICAL CYCLONE DURING THE
NEXT 48 HOURS." - http://www.nhc.noaa.gov/gtwo_atl.shtml
